Servotech and CIMSME partner to support solar rooftop installations
Servotech Renewable Power System Ltd. (NSE: SERVOTECH) and the Chamber of Indian Micro, Small & Medium Enterprises (CIMSME) have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to promote solar energy adoption across India. As part of the PM Surya Ghar Muft Bijli Yojana, the initiative aims to install 100,000 solar rooftop systems in homes by 2026.
A mobile application, developed by CIMSME in collaboration with Servotech, will support this initiative by streamlining the solar adoption process. The app provides homeowners with tools for roof inspection, documentation, installation tracking, system monitoring, and subsidy application assistance.
CIMSME plans to deploy a workforce of approximately 30,000 individuals to support the implementation. Operating on a PIN code basis, these individuals will assist with sales, provide technical support, and oversee installations.
Servotech, registered with 62 DISCOMs across India, will offer solar solutions, including the installation of Solar Photovoltaic Generation Systems (SPGS) ranging from 2kW to 10kW, catering to different household energy requirements. The company will also provide maintenance services to ensure continued system functionality.
